Effect of metal nature (Ni, Pd, Pt) on the catalytic oxidation of aliphatic thiols: Quantum-chemical DFT modeling of separate steps of the catalytic cycle
Abstract:Quantum-chemical DFT modeling of the reagents and products of selective oxidation of aliphatic thiols RSH to disulfides RSSR' with participation of coordination compounds of Ni, Pd, and Pt was performed. For Ni(II) ions, structures of different multiplicity were analyzed. The revealed differences in energy effects of the separate studies of the catalytic cycle for Ni, Pd, and Pt ions comply with the notions of hard and soft acids and bases.
